by clicking here or the button below: Black Friday eCommerce Trend #1 – Mobile Shopping Can No Longer Be an Afterthought. For the first time ever, 53% of all orders on last year’s Thanksgiving Day came from mobile devices. But mobile checkout rates are still trailing computers by 13%. So how can you boost mobile revenue?

Alternative payment options have surged over the past year and a half after the coronavirus pandemic pushed consumers to be wary about high-contact shopping. Buy now, pay later (BNPL) is one of the myriad alternative payment methods that has seen the most growth since last year, with BNPL adoption up more than 81% year-over-year.
